Match Overview and Current Context
The first-round match between Stefanos Tsitsipas and Fabian Marozsan at the ATP Munich Open was suspended due to darkness, creating a pivotal moment in the tournament. Tsitsipas, currently ranked No. 67, has struggled significantly in recent competitions, entering this match with a record of two wins from seven matches. In contrast, Marozsan has shown promising form on clay, having reached the quarterfinals in Bucharest, which sets the stage for a competitive encounter.
Match Dynamics Before Suspension
Tsitsipas began the match strongly, winning the first set 6-3. However, Marozsan responded effectively, taking the second set in a closely contested tiebreak, 7-6. The match was halted at 2-2 in the third set due to poor visibility, a situation Tsitsipas had previously raised concerns about to the chair umpire. The suspension has left the outcome uncertain, with both players set to resume play on Wednesday.

Official Statements & Responses
Tsitsipas expressed his desire to adapt to the conditions in Munich, stating, “It’s a new place for me. I’ve never had the opportunity to play here.” His decision to participate in the Munich Open, skipping the Barcelona Open where he has historically performed well, reflects his commitment to improving his game despite the challenges he faces.
